What is the maximum weight W for the following figure if the rope can sustain a maximum tension of 500 Newtons?

Weight =  [Num]Newtons

Answer #1

balancing moment about hinge point of A,

T * A * sin90 - w*A*sin60 = 0

Tmax = 500 N

Wmax = Tmax / sin60 = 577.35 N
